Abstract

This article examines the topological properties of continuous mappings, which are subject to fundamental concepts in space theory, such as networks, bases, and the countability axioms. The author proves that mappings with the second countability axiom possess the Lindelöf property and are finally compact. The main result of the paper is a proof that a regular, finally compact mapping is normal, which generalizes the classical theorems of Tikhonov and Vedenisov.
